### Action item: Harrowfield gateway buffering

During the outage, the Harrowfield telemetry gateway dropped readings from roughly forty tractors because its in-memory buffer had no overflow policy. Owner for the fix is the Fieldwire team: add disk-backed spill, cap retention at six hours, and alert when the buffer exceeds half capacity. Target is two sprints out. Progress will be reported at this sync until closed. Design notes, capacity math, and the review checklist are being tracked on the internal page:

runbook for yahop-tajep: https://jenkins.olvarqstack.internal/settings

Handover — Velmora Exams, Kestrel Hall site. Sealed paper crates (4) arrive Thursday before 08:00 via Brindlecart Logistics. Do not open; seals checked by Marta on arrival. Store in the locked annex until the invigilation lead signs. No substitutions, no early release. The courier will require the following phrase before releasing the crates:

dispatch memo: the holius casvan courier leaves the ralir kasion rusdor oliion fraeth lammir julox belys ledger at gate 3561 under passcode 522203

**Q: Why did my request get a 429 from the Tollgate gateway?**

Tollgate enforces per-service token buckets: 200 requests/minute default, bursts up to 50. Limits are keyed on the calling service identity, not IP. If you're reviewing code that retries on 429, check it honors the Retry-After header and backs off exponentially — hammering the gateway triggers a temporary ban. Custom limits require a quota entry in the gateway config repo, approved by the platform team. For quota increases or disputes, email the gateway owners at the address below.

escalation mailbox, fahaf-bajep: druael@lumiccorp.internal

# Break-Glass Access — InvoForge Renderer

Plugin authors normally interact with the InvoForge PDF renderer through the sandboxed plugin API only. Break-glass access exists solely for incidents where a malformed plugin corrupts the render queue and the sandbox cannot be reached. Request approval from the on-call steward first; all break-glass sessions are logged and reviewed within 24 hours. Once approval is granted, unlock the emergency console using the recovery passphrase that appears immediately below.

recovery phrase for yawif-hahif: druys-kelius-ralax-raliel